A JOURNEY THROUGH TIME – WITH RIMOWA The 1920s marked the beginning of modern air travel and the golden age of Hollywood. In 1919, Hugo Junkers presented the A R C H I B A L D M E N . C O M | S P R I N G 2 0 1 5 world’s first all-metal commercial aircraft. It was made using the aircraft aluminum alloy discovered by Alfred Wilm in 1906. In 1950, RIMOWA presented its suitcase with the unmistakable grooved design made of the same material – at the time, it was the lightest suitcase in the world. RIMOWA was a real pioneer in the sector, starting the trend for lightweight luggage back then. 2

Five Essential Apps for the Modern Man

If simplification is the ultimate sophistication, you need these apps to eliminate the unnecessary, increase your efficiency and streamline your busy day to day. You’re welcome.

Culture Crawl: Art Local

If sub-zero temperatures forced you into cultural hibernation then it’s time to get up, out and inspired by the arts. Discover events and exhibitions in Toronto and New York, preview artwork, films, theatre and more directly from your phone. Confirm dates and book tickets for first-rate, original events and discover the best of the arts that your city has to offer.

Inbox Assistant: Mailbox

There is no experience more liberating than achieving the elusive Inbox Zero. This mailbox app allows you to ruthlessly cut through the clutter, archiving or trashing e-mails with one quick swipe. Not ready to reply? “Snooze” away e-mails that don’t require immediate attention and avoid the weight of an unruly inbox.

Customized Commerce: frank & oak

There is no shame in needing a little help to spruce up your spring wardrobe. Luckily, fashion brand and retailer Frank & Oak brings premium personalized shopping to your pocket. Browse Editor’s Picks for head-to-toe looks on-the-go, access original lifestyle content (including sweet SoundCloud playlists) and join the member’s only Hunt Club for exclusive access to Crate, monthly collections curated by Style Advisors and shipped to you to try on at home. The app is easy to navigate, and its crisp clean aesthetic makes it the perfect accessory to any Frank & Oak suit.

10

Spend Smart: MINT

Spring-cleaning should include tidying your finances. The moneymanaging Mint App helps you monitor your transactions and (gulp!) shows just how much you are spending in each category of your budget. Use it to set personal financial goals and stay on top of purchases in real time. The only con – one beer over budget and you’ll receive an instant text message. With Mint, there is no hiding your head in the sand…or picking up your friends’ tab.

Real time sports coverage: The Score

Stay on top of the NFL, NHL, MLS, NBA and all of your other favourite major sports leagues with this award-winning app. Can’t make the big game? Highlights are streamed in real time updating scores, penalties and more in mere seconds. Upcoming games, live scores and breaking news for all of your favourite leagues and teams are pushed directly to your ‘TODAY’ screen so you never miss another win or search for another score. #winning

REGENERATE SKIN IN 4 STRAIGHT FORWARD STEPS.

M any men neglect their skin unaware that a few daily rituals can drastically improve skin’s appearance and halt the degenerating effects of aging. Compared to women, men have thicker skin that holds more collagen, making the most basic attempt at preventing wrinkles, imbalances, and sluggishness particularly effective. As the seasons change so should your skin care regimen. With the spring season bringing a much needed mix of sun and humidity, updating your daily routine will help your skin adapt to the changing elements and reveal a healthy, vibrant and virile appearance. Taking care is important; it is the body’s largest organ after all.

PERFECT PURIFIER

The key to choosing a beneficial cleanser is to find one that doesn’t strip away the skin’s natural essential oils (otherwise known as sebum) which you’re able to use both day and night. Typically, a cleanser that uses Sodium Laureth Sulfate opposed to Laurel Sulfate strips less oil from the skin, avoiding skin problems such as over drying or promoting excess sebum production. (Find out your skin type at ArchibaldMen.com)

2

For men who are active on a daily basis or exposed to the sun frequently, daily protection is recommended. It’s important to keep in mind that daily use can clog pores resulting in break outs. Opt for a sun protector that is non-comedogenic, and contains both UVA and UVB protection. Keeping the skin protected, especially as the sun’s UV rays become stronger is an important element for preventing wrinkles and ageing skin damage.

4

EXPERT EXFOLIATION

Exfoliating is an easy way to eliminate the buildup of dead skin, residue, pollutants and excess salt on the surface of the skin while also helping to clean out the skin’s pores. The regenerating effects of exfoliators allow better absorption of key ingredients in skin care products, accelerating the benefits of cell regeneration and skin nourishment. An exfoliator should be used no more than three times per week. Remember to consider the environmental impact of plastic, polypropylene and polyethylene beads in many types of exfoliators and opt to remain a responsible consumer by choosing products with naturally sourced particles such as volcanic sand, almond shells, ground brown rice or bamboo, oatmeal and dead sea salt.

LIFESTYLE LOTION

TURN BACK THE CLOCK

Many of the latest men’s grooming products are focusing on valid concerns related with ageing such as the increased amount of wrinkles on a neglected face. Use a night cream that includes an anti-wrinkle agent directly following Step 1 and Step 3. Prevention is always most beneficial at night time when skin cells are actively regenerating and when the muscles on the face are most relaxed.

ragrance is the first layer of every outfit and subconsciously sets the tone of your day. The biggest mistake you can make is sticking to one “signature� scent all year round. Your apparel cycles seasonally and so should your favourite fragrance. That means it’s time to trade in that heavy musk for something that reflects the freshness of the spring season. Body heat helps to intensify and diffuse the scent, so dab

cologne on pulse points such as wrists and behind the ears. Avoid rubbing as this will create friction which can cause the fragrance to break down too quickly. Since fragrance rises, applying cologne to the back of your knees and ankles will also help keep you smelling fresher, longer (perfect for when your spring social calendar fills up). Your personal body chemistry and skin type are also an important factor in fragrance, because moisture and PH levels will affect how colognes will react to your skin. Those with naturally oily skin will notice they hold the fragrance longer, while those with dry skin may have an issue with longevity. Applying directly to your skin (and not to your favorite suit) allows fragrances to interact with your natural odours and pheromones, creating your own personal aroma. Whether you keep it classic or experimental this season, make sure to choose the scent that is distinctly you.

T

his trend isn’t a new phenomenon. There is a long and rich tradition of men rocking extravagant clothes. In 17th century Rococo France, men expressed themselves through flamboyant floral waistcoats. Ornate men in 18th century England wore powdered wigs and frilly shirts. Heck, in the 1920’s men considered the color pink to be the height of masculinity and sported it robustly. Yet, the recent history of bold suits has been, um, checkered. It has been adopted as the wardrobe of choice by magicians, prop comics and even seduction artists. It has also been considered too tacky, too gaudy and often times, too attentionseeking. At times it has been guilty of all those crimes. The reality is that the “wild” suit is by its nature, an attention-seeking garment. But what’s the harm in seeking a little spotlight every now and then? Counter to popular belief, clothing wasn’t invented to protect us from the elements – its origins are rooted in communication and expression, and this is evident in the earliest known clothing items in human history. For today’s courageous man, wearing an eclectic suit can be a delicate art – one with pitfalls and tremendous upside potential. The key to pulling it off comes down to a few simple tenets. A bunching ankle or sagging crotch will only contribute to the impression of being in poorly selected outfits acquired over the internet. On the other hand, a flattering, trimming fit will always demand some degree of respectability. When it comes to colour, be conscious of your own natural “palette”. A fair or pale complexion will be washed out further by saturated colours in your suit. On the other hand, a darker complexion can work well with contrasting patterns (hello polka-dots!) Finally, when it comes to pattern, how bold should one go? Well, that is the million-dollar question than can only truly be answered by the man wearing the suit. Ultimately, the loudness of one’s suit must be proportionate to the degree of confidence one feels when sporting it. At its best, an eclectic suit should communicate to the world

32

that the wearer is a confident risk taker, and maybe just bold enough to do something remarkable. There is always an element of danger in wearing something outside the box – and others will take notice. But a word of caution: mix patterns at your own risk. When getting dressed, it’s advisable to limit your attire to a single loud item. If that item is your emboldened suit, it might be best to let the piano key tie sit this one out.

THE FABRIC Who’s to say what sort of material is or isn’t appropriate for a suit? Jonas sourced this particular fabric from a vintage upholstery store in Los Angeles and Toronto-based suit maker Garrisson Bespoke had it converted into a suit.

THE FIT If nothing else, get the fit right. The silhouette should be trimming and hug the body. Suit sleeves should reveal a sliver of shirt cuff.

THE TICKET POCKET In the olden days, the ticket pocket was where a gentleman would carry one’s train ticket. These days, it’s just another pocket on the jacket - but including it in a custom suit is also a nice nod to the past.

A R C H I B A L D M E N . C O M

|

CUFFLINKS Avoid shiny, showy cufflinks. Rummage through a vintage store and pick out a pair of cufflinks that have some personality. Jonas found these leather and brass cufflinks at the Rose Bowl Flea Market in Pasadena, California.

S P R I N G

2 0 1 5

33


THE PANT LEG A poorly-tailored trouser leg is the most common mistake men make. When it comes to suiting, the silhouette is key – and this is especially true with a bold-patterned suit. A long, bunching ankle in particular will always come off comical. Keep the pant leg narrow and try to minimize break at the ankles. THE SHOES When pairing shoes with a bold-patterned suit, keep them neutral and simple. A plain white buck – like the ones Jonas is wearing here – are a classic staple, and a great option for spring or summer. And don’t worry about scuffs: clothes should look lived in!

BODY BY CHOSEN CALISTHENIC PHYSIQUE: PICK YOURSELF UP

W

ith spring comes new promises of rejuvenation, new resolutions, and new plans to look good naked. The surest way to achieve the goals

this spring is to embrace the weight you carry and make it work in your favour. Calisthenics focuses on improving the overall health by encouraging strength building and fitness through the ability to lift one’s own weight. This strategy sees definite results both physically and mentally, with clients motivated by their own body working to achieve the results promised year after year.

Body by Chosen is a local example of how

this trend is being approached to realistically benefit clients. Their tactic is to complement a solid methodology like calesthenics with timeless techniques (e.g. kettlebell, battle ropes) to achieve real and visible results for the client’s beauty and strength objectives. This approach increases body strength, fitness and flexibility with movements such as bending, jumping, swinging, twisting or kicking, using one’s body weight for resistance. Dwayne Delves, founder of this intimate gym, observes that the most important element of calisthenics is that the exercises “motivate and significantly increase confidence in the client resulting in greater commitment.”

Get the body you chose.

36

Medicine Ball Power Core (Russian Twist) Everybody wants to have a six or even an eight pack, but beyond vanity or aesthetics our core keeps us balanced. A weak core is the cause of numerous health issues. If you want to avoid having back issues, try the Russian twist (image on top). This is a rather advanced ab exercise, but you can start with a few simpler actions: the toe-touch, medicine ball sit up, diagonal crunch, and if you want to extend to other areas the medicine ball makes for a great exercise tool.

A R C H I B A L D M E N . C O M

|

S P R I N G

2 0 1 5


A R C H I B A L D M E N . C O M

|

S P R I N G

2 0 1 5

37


Kettlebell

Used in Russia for ballistic exercises, kettlebell exercises will build up strength and improve posture. Countless studies attribute kettlebell exercises with qualities like increased calorie burn with high muscle development, while providing functional everyday osteo strength.

Kettlebell routines can impact arms, back, legs and core depending on the movement. Actions such as the swing, double swing, single arm press, Turkish get-up or the squat can engage the entire body at once.

Push Ups Traditionally believed to be the most common full body exercise, the push up basically requires a body plank with arms straight and feet together. You go down, and you are done. Right? Think again! The most important thing about a push up besides the straight plank is the “arm angle�. By keeping your elbows closer to your sides at roughly a 20 to 40 degree angle from your body, you are shortening the lever arm, giving your push up an immediate gain. Keep your elbows above your wrist while pushing yourself away from the floor. Also take into consideration that the wider your hand placement, the more you isolate the outer portion of the chest.

38

A R C H I B A L D M E N . C O M

|

S P R I N G

2 0 1 5


Dips With Parallel Bars This exercise provides a “high return on investment�, and is often viewed as a strong option to push ups. The difference? Dips target and focus mainly on the lower pecs, the triceps, and frontal deltoids (front shoulder), while the push up targets the upper and middle chest. The biggest benefit obtained from dips is by far the definition of the lower chest area, (which is largely missed by the bench press) as it cuts through the muscle, sculpting it.

A R C H I B A L D M E N . C O M

|

S P R I N G

2 0 1 5

39


Battle Ropes Using battle ropes as part of a routine can crank up the metabolism and give a shot of testosterone. Why? Because it works each arm individually, eliminating power imbalances while chiseling muscles. Battle rope exercises are a form of high intensity interval training (or HIIT) providing an intense anaerobic and aerobic conditioning ellipticals can’t provide.

Push ups and dips are both great chest exercises, which along with kettlebell training, medicine ball and battle ropes will make a solid starting point for any training routine. N

estled among the luxury residences of Yorkville, upscale Parisian menswear retailer Loding has one foot firmly planted in the past and another catapulted towards the future of custom footwear.

Established on Paris’s Rue de Berri in 1998 by Michel Gozlan, Loding has since expanded to North America. From shoes to ties, the boutique has become synonymous with accessible luxury. Known for its high-quality, hand-made shirts, shoes and accessories for fixed prices, clients look forward to new arrivals from Paris every month. Loding’s latest French import is Emmanuel Farre, a patina artisan and a “sole” survivor of the lost art of handcrafted shoe making. Despite being new to living in Canada, Farre looks right at home among a kaleidoscope of dyes in saturated hues. These are the tools he uses to revive the lost art of patina, a unique process applied to leather goods by hand painting it to give it a different look. His exclusive workshop, a mahogany desk, blends naturally with the polished interior of Loding’s Yorkville location “Patinas offer men a unique way to style through a customized service. Patinas go beyond the limits of standard fashion, to complement their favourite jackets and ties, and to be extraordinary,” says Emmanuel. “Patinas bring footwear, and all leather goods, off the ground and into the forefront of a man’s wardrobe.” >>>

He meticulously creates the bespoke footwear following a labour intensive six-step process. After cleaning the shoes and stripping the original dye, Farre begins the painting process – usually four to six layers to create depth – after which he applies shoe cream for pigmentation and to nourish the leather. Leaving his work to dry naturally allows the paint to seal before Farre adds a high gloss polish to finish. The process lasts anywhere from two to six days. Each shoe is as unique as the wearer; Farre’s work fuses the customer’s personality with his own creative flair ensuring that each shoe is as unique as its wearer. Stunning at a distance, one must get up close with the custom blended patina to truly appreciate the subtle details, beautiful shades and artistic colouring. (Hint: If you’re really looking for distinctive, ask about the “Green Hornet”).

The extraordinary process can be applied to any lackluster leather goods – as long as they are tan or light colour base. With spring around the corner, patina is perfect for breathing new life into last season’s scuffed up Versace’s. One cares for patinas the same way one would care for a leather shoe: Every five waxes, use a shoe cream close to the patina colour to maintain shine and colour. Loding retails such products to ensure the longevity of your shoes. Farre’s work is not only preserving worn leather shoes, he’s preserving the traditional craft of bepoke footwear for a new generation of gentlemen. From high-gloss finish to subdued everyday shine, this is the new standard of men’s style.

O

ur 21st century connectivity is largely a result of San Francisco’s relationship to the technology rush. Cutting edge innovations are the brain child of a young demographic injecting youthful energy to the thriving development of San Francisco’s surrounding area. Silicon Valley is where start ups and lucrative careers at companies such as Google, Facebook and Twitter are increasingly generating a dynamic demographic adding to the unique fabric of San Francisco’s identity. This youthful city has seen a mass migration of bright tech wizards since the beginning of the century and the influx has already left its mark on North American pop culture. One of the latest series on the HBO network is Silicon Valley, an entertaining show chronicling the fictional lives of this new San Francisco demographic. Created by Michael Lannan, Silicon Valley features a group of house mates channeling the dysfunctional humour of life as wealthy twenty-something developers. The characters live the privileged Silicon Valley lifestyle where excess wealth is comically contrasted by the post frat boy experience. The series exposes the humorous lifestyles and the absurd spectacles of contemporary life as a millennial in Silicon Valley. The protagonists of the series also offer audiences a glimpse into what the area has to offer. The latest bars, restaurants, cafes and social venues are visited

A R C H I B A L D M E N . C O M

|

S P R I N G

2 0 1 5


on the show, making San Francisco’s Silicon Valley an attractive travel destination en route to San Francisco’s other hot spots. A great vantage point from which to explore Palo Alto is Aloft Cupertino, a boutique hotel in the heart of Cupertino, minutes away from the Apple Headquarters. The hotel provides amenities one would expect to find in Silicon Valley such as robot butlers. The Tech Museum of Innovation and Intel Museum is also a suggested stop en route to San Jose’s Tesla showroom and Santana Row, a great shopping, dining and historic entertainment district where the area’s residents unwind and play. The TechShop showcases the latest in digital entertainment where technology enthusiasts spend their time mesmerized by the latest adult toys: light sabers, lasers or 3-D printers. After spending an afternoon recreating the Star Wars trilogy, head over to downtown San Jose where business transactions are always taking place over lunch. One of the best places to catch a glimpse of interviews, meetings and negotiations being handled is at Gourmet Haus Staudt, a beloved local watering hole. Here the iPhone prototype was famously “lost and found.” Dinner time is always a similar affair. Deals that were closed over lunch are typically celebrated over dinner at some of the best eateries in town, notably Calafia Café. Google’s first executive chef Charlie Ayers has created an impeccably robust menu at this bustling hotspot, a second home for many Google employees.

A R C H I B A L D M E N . C O M

|

S P R I N G

2 0 1 5

Another thriving area in the vicinity is Oakland, California recently dubbed the “Brooklyn of the West.” A confident culinary, cultural and entertainment district, Oakland is also an incubator for the artistic elements that give Silicon Valley residents exposure to many creative distractions. Artists mostly congregate in Oakland, a result of the affordability of the area and the ample opportunities for employment. Viceroy’s Hotel Zetta in the core of the SOMA district is a quick jaunt to key locations that are not to be missed. It has some of the quaintest cafés in the region like the iconic Café Flore, reportedly serving up the city’s best brunch. Another vanguard of the culinary new wave is veteran chef Alex Ong, alongside rising star Chef Anthony Yang, who cater their more than palatable offerings almost exclusively with Sonoma County’s Idle Winery. In Silicon Valley, we see the Bay Area through the eyes of the area’s young, start up techincians. The comedy is an entertaining glimpse into the thriving surroundings of the technological hub and is a worthwhile destination for those looking to absorb the latest in technological break throughs and experience the valley’s unconventional characteristics while enjoying the best the city has to offer.

The Tom Collins was an adapted recipe using the same ingredients except that Old Tom Gin, a slightly sweeter spirit than London Dry, first appeared in Jerry Thomas’ (the father of classic American mixology) Bar-Tenders Guide, 1876. Both were known as very sophisticated libations, and still hold up today.

There are many contemporary versions of the

‘Collins’ using the same basic formula. The version making a comeback today is the Whiskey Collins. Bourbon Whiskey makes an equally delicious version of this high-ball, adding caramel and vanilla notes.

Selecting a variety of bourbon depends on what

other ingredients are used. Opt to include spring time herbs and essences that stimulate the senses. Thyme, rosemary, mint, tarragon, or dill are excellent examples. Each of these is quite delicate and needs little processing to extract the natural essences.

Lemongrass also adds a spring-time citrus burst

with bold aromatic undertones. The denser fibers, however, require a little more processing. Each of these can be used as a garnish to enhance aromas, and can also be concentrated into sweetened syrup.

Rejuvenate your Whiskey Collins with these great springtime flavours Ginger + Mint + Honey • Lemongrass + Ginger + Agave • Strawberry + Rosemary + Raw Sugar Blackberry + Thyme + Raw Sugar There are different ways to produce shrubs and many online resources. You can macerate (infuse) the fruit with sugar and vinegar for a week which does give a crisper, fresher flavour, or you can expedite the process by heating the flavours in a saucepan and adding the vinegar after.

Basil Hayden’s Blackberry Collins

A very soft and approachable bourbon, Basil Hayden’s has a nice peppery bite with undertones of honey, tea and peppermint. This is enhanced with a Blackberry + Ginger + Honey Shrub.

A R C H I B A L D M E N . C O M

|

S P R I N G

2 0 1 5

1.5 oz Basil Hayden’s 1oz fresh lemon juice 1oz Blackberry + Ginger + Honey Shrub Shake with ice, pour over fresh ice into 10 oz Collins glass. Top with sparkling of your choice, like Perrier. Garnish with fresh lemon wheel and berries.

C

osta Rica has one of the most diverse and varied climates boasting everything from oceans to jungle, volcanoes to rivers and most importantly, up to ten hours of sunshine a day. For a country whose motto translates as ‘pure life,’ it is not surprising that Costa Rica is leading the eco-tourism industry. In 2007, the Costa Rican government vowed that they would become the first carbon neutral country by 2021 and so far, and according to the ICE (Costarican Institute of Electricity) 2015 has been a totally environmentally friendly year as far as electricity is concern. In order to become a certified ecologically conscious business, and to obtain the Certification for Sustainable Tourism, an establishment must provide proof of social and environmental responsibility. Although this certificate is not mandatory for the use of the term ‘eco-friendly lodge,’ the government of Costa Rica is pushing to implement a regulated accreditation process nationwide, thus increasing environmentally conscious accommodation guidelines. An eco-lodge is the perfect marriage of progressive sustainability and five star comforts that create a unique, unforgettable experience. From former farms to tree houses, beach bungalows to solar powered houses built into the sides of mountains, there will be an eco-lodge that caters to you while simultaneously ensuring that carbon footprints are kept to a minimum. In the middle of the Central American rainforest, near the town of Siquirres, is the Pacuare Jungle Lodge. A luxury accommodation so remote that one of the only ways to get there is a thrilling ride down one of Costa Rica's premier white water rafting rivers, El Rio Pacuare. Thanks to its unique blend of high style and sustainability, the luxury hotel was selected by National Geographic to be amongst 24 of the world’s finest eco-lodges. Surrounded by towering tropical trees, the lodge’s 19 bungalow are designed with minimal visual impact. Dwellings integrate seamlessly into the jungle, giving the impression that the structures are an extension of nature itself. While the organic aesthetic allows the scenery to take center stage it’s the lavish details that rival any five-star metropolitan hotel. Costa Rican locals collected Palm branches from the forest floor before weaving them into the resort’s thatched roofs. Draped in fine Egyptian cottons and framed by teak, the furniture pays homage to the Costa Rican tradition of beautiful hand-crafted wood works. With over 90% of Costa Rica’s energy coming from renewable resources it’s no surprise that the >>>

stone bathrooms are equipped with solar power heated water encourage both indulgence and responsible practices. An inviting hammock hangs just outside the room, lazily suggesting a nap or a dip in the spring fed pool. There is no electricity, instead candles and lamps provide light once the sun dips under the tree lined canopy, adding another level of tranquility to this magical hideaway. Pacuare Lodge uses only organic ingredients in their soap, food and drink, as well as implementing a strict recycling program. A tropical twist on the farm-to-table philosophy optimizes both the diners' culinary experience and the abundant natural offerings of the lodges surroundings. The resort has also initiated programs that rescue and reintroduce howler monkeys into the wild and also manage food, lodging and logistics of their shyest residents, the

jaguars. Even access to the resort is environmentally conscious, with tourists arriving by boat or through infrequent ground transport. This resort is heaven on earth and the perfect example of how Costa Rica is changing the face of tourism. There are countless fantastic examples of how the Costa Rican people are promoting low-impact tourism in the patrimony of their country. Eco-lodges are just one example of the measures Costa Rica is taking to ensure their land is left as pristine as it was found, while promoting peaceful coexistence with nature and a sustainable equilibrium to tourism, clearly a major source of income. They are dedicated to the marriage of development with conservation. Soothing views and striking features elevate the Pacuare Jungle Lodge as an example of perfect harmony: simultaneously fitting in and inconspicuously standing out.
